FEATURE FILM
Diminished Capacity
DIRECTED BY: Terry Kinney*
CAST: Matthew Broderick*, Alan Alda*, Viginia Madsen, Dylan Baker, Bobby Cannavale* & Louis C.K.* (*scheduled to attend)
How much is a good memory worth? That's the question that newspaper editor Cooper must ask after a debilitating concussion takes him from the political pages to comic strip detail. Looking for answers, he travels home to Missouri where his now senile Uncle Rollie is on the verge of losing his home. When a valuable baseball card is thrown into the mix, these two men -- slow and slower -- along with Cooper's high school sweetheart, Charlotte, head to a memorabilia expo to make the deal of a century, diving headfirst into a snakepit of slick salesmen, crooked dealers, and rabid fans.
This delightful, bittersweet comedy about two men struggling with memory loss shows there are some things in life that you can't put a price on.

SHORT FILM
Ctrl Z
DIRECTED BY: Robert Kirbyson
CAST: Tony Hale, Zachary Levi & Emy Coligado
Stuart Barnes is an office loner with a lifetime full of regrets whose luck is about to change. When a computer malfunction offers him the chance to magically undo his life's mistakes he takes full advantage, but how far is too far?
